The Phoenix metro backdrop: what makes our electric job different

Heat and downpour season both press on electrical systems in Phoenix metro. High ambient temperature levels call for appropriate conductor sizing and derating. The wrong gauge or insulation kind could pass a spring examination, then run as well hot by August. Attic runs of NM cable television that were acceptable in milder environments will certainly suffer below if not effectively protected, transmitted, and sized. In remodels, I like THHN in channel for attic periods, not since it is fancy, but due to the fact that it is long lasting and aids you sleep at night when the air conditioning kicks on and the roofing radiates heat.

Storms introduce their very own threats. Lightning does not require a straight strike to obtain a home's electronic devices. Caused surges from close-by strikes or utility switching occasions take a trip in on the service conductors. You can tell a Phoenix az summertime by the variety of garage door openers and AC boards we replace in Arcadia and Ahwatukee after a rise. A correctly set up entire home rise protector at the panel does not remove risk, but it considerably cuts losses.

Local building and construction details matter as well. Stucco outsides can hide poor penetrations and make meter major substitutes messy if the contractor does not plan for patching and paint. Block walls, limited side yards, and HOA guidelines can influence tools placement. Neighborhood age is a clue: 1960s to 1980s homes sometimes have aluminum branch circuits, ungrounded outlets, or panels from brand names with known issues. I still discover Federal Pacific and Zinsco panels in Central Phoenix metro. They may show up penalty up until you get rid of the deadfront and see heat discoloration or breakers that do not reliably trip. A good Phoenix az electrician knows these patterns and addresses them without drama.

Finally, energies established the stage. SRP and APS each have their procedures and needs for service upgrades, meter movings, and detach reconnects. A property electrician in Phoenix metro should understand which utility serves your address, how to schedule meter pulls, and how to collaborate examinations so your power is off for hours, not days.

Licenses, insurance policy, and the Registrar of Contractors

In Arizona, electric professionals are licensed by the Arizona Registrar of Contractors. For household work, seek a CR-11 or comparable classification that covers electrical work in residences. Do decline a vague pledge that the firm is accredited. Ask for the ROC number and run a fast search on the ROC site to verify standing, bond, and any grievances. A qualified electrician in Phoenix az should lug basic liability insurance coverage and employees' settlement if they have workers. This protects you if a ladder slips or a fire results from a defective part.

Permits are not optional when they are needed. Panel changes, service upgrades, brand-new circuits in most cases, and significant remodels need permits from the City of Phoenix or your neighborhood territory. A neighborhood electrician in Phoenix az that tries to skip the permit to save time is not doing you a favor. The license sets off an assessment that catches problems early and keeps you aligned with the present NEC edition taken on by the city, plus any local changes. Code versions change with time, so during the estimate, ask which NEC version relates to your project. A pro will certainly know or will confirm with the building department.

Site browse through: what a complete assessment looks like

Competent electric solutions in Phoenix begin prior to devices appeared. The best site brows through consist of a few predictable moves. The electrician will open the panel and seek warm join bus bars, validate grounding and bonding, and examine breaker brand names versus the panel model. If aluminum conductors exist, they should examine discontinuations and anti-oxidant use. In older homes, they will certainly test outlet grounding and determine any multi wire branch circuits that require take care of ties or dual pole breakers.

Attic evaluation matters, especially for hefty lots like EV battery chargers or cooking area remodels. The specialist must consider course choices that do not rest conductors on warm roofing outdoor decking. If they suggest surface raceways in a garage, they should clarify the aesthetics and code clearances, not just price. Exterior equipment needs appropriate NEMA scores and sunlight direct exposure considerations, including UV immune conduit and weatherproof units that do not come to be water catches during downpour rains.

Load estimations need to not be a mystery. For service upgrades or brand-new big loads, your Phoenix az electrician should execute a dwelling device tons estimation per NEC Article 220. They may disappoint every line thing, yet they ought to clarify the headroom in amperage after including your EV battery charger or hot tub. If they casually promise that your existing 100 amp service can deal with whatever without numbers, be wary.

Estimating, extent, and what should be in writing

A severe price quote reads like a strategy. It will certainly list range, products, exclusions, permit costs, and organizing notes. For instance, a solution upgrade quote in Phoenix az could specify a 200 amp meter main combination, moving to satisfy functioning clearance, brand-new grounding electrode conductors to the UFER or ground rods, replacement of stiff conduit up the service mast, and whole home rise defense. It ought to mention whether stucco patching and paint are included, and the anticipated energy coordination steps.

Pricing in Phoenix metro for common tasks falls in well-known arrays, though specifics depend upon website conditions and products. An uncomplicated EV battery charger circuit in a garage could land around 600 to 1,500 when the panel is nearby and has capability. A primary panel change can vary https://dominickexab125.bearsfanteamshop.com/from-outages-to-upgrades-exactly-how-to-choose-a-qualified-electrician-in-phoenix-metro-for-each-home-demand from 2,500 to 6,500 depending upon brand name, relocation, meter major vs panel just, and stucco work. Light weight aluminum pigtailing with appropriate adapters might run 50 to 85 per device, often extra if accessibility is tight. An entire home surge protector usually sits in the 250 to 800 array installed. Service telephone call costs commonly run 79 to 150, with hourly rates for qualified electrical experts around 95 to 160. If your quote rests well outside these bands, ask why. There are excellent factors to be greater, like long conductor runs or masonry coring, but you ought to listen to the reasoning.

Always ask for that modifications trigger written modification orders. Way too many conflicts originate from verbal contracts failed to remember under stress when a home is down during an utility disconnect.

Safety details that separate cautious job from fast work

It is simple to claim job is secure. It is tougher to show it. In the field, below are the practices that have a tendency to track with less call backs and a more powerful install.

    Proper torqueing of lugs with an adjusted wrench and a documented visit the panel cover. Respecting devices clearances so the next technology can service gear without gymnastics. That 30 inch width and 36 inch deepness clearance in front of panels is not a suggestion. Attic derating calculated honestly, not wishfully. Phoenix metro summertimes are ruthless on conductor temperature level rankings, especially when bundled. Correct AFCI and GFCI protection, including dual feature breakers where required in older homes. Believe laundry, washrooms, kitchens, garages, and outdoor circuits. Clear labeling. It appears simple, however when a tornado knocks senseless half a home, accurate tags speed safe troubleshooting.

Many people add thermal imaging during panel assessments. An IR scan can detect loose discontinuations or overloaded circuits when the home is under typical lots. It is not a replacement for torque, yet it is an excellent 2nd collection of eyes.

Common Phoenix metro tasks, from urgent to aspirational

Storm surges and partial outages dominate emergency calls. The pattern is familiar. A customer in North Central sheds the refrigerator and half the lighting after a July strike. We show up to locate a failed neutral link at a weathered meter major, a browned lug, and no whole home surge protection. Stabilize, coordinate a meter draw with SRP, replace the compromised devices, add rise protection, and tag circuits while the cover is off. That home come through the next tornado with a few beeps from a UPS, nothing more.

Panel replacements continue to be a steady component of property electrical solutions Phoenix az broad, especially after home sales set off evaluations. Lots of property owners use the chance to add ability for a future heatpump, induction range, or EV battery charger. I typically suggest a meter primary mix upgrade with area for a solar all set design if the roof covering and HOA rules might permit a system later. Running vacant channel during a remodel is inexpensive insurance for future needs.

EV charging has ended up being an once a week set up, and it is rarely as basic as slapping in a 50 amp breaker. The ideal method considers billing routines, time of usage rates from APS or SRP, and whether load management gadgets are a far better fit than a solution upgrade. In homes with 100 amp solutions, a clever tons sharing system in some cases prevents an expensive meter primary change, at least until the following major device upgrade.

Older homes with light weight aluminum branch circuits need nuanced handling. Proper pigtailing with provided ports at tools boosts safety and security, but it is not the same as a full rewire. If budget permits and wall surfaces are open for a remodel, rewiring is optimal. If not, targeted pigtailing of high usage circuits, panel updates, and robust GFCI and AFCI security give purposeful danger reduction.

Outdoor living spaces are another Phoenix particular style. Pools, pergolas with followers and lighting, and outside cooking areas all call for the best circuitry approaches and weather immune tools. I have actually seen way too many outlets wear away behind barbeque islands since the contractor utilized indoor boxes. The correct parts cost slightly more and last years longer.

Permits, inspections, and the rhythm of scheduling in Phoenix

Every city has its tempo. In Phoenix metro, permit turnarounds for basic household electrical licenses are generally quick, commonly very same day for over-the-counter items. Examinations can be scheduled with a day or more of preparation, though peak seasons stretch that. A seasoned Phoenix metro electrician constructs this right into the strategy. For a panel swap, we could arrange the utility disconnect for 8 a.m., complete the change by early mid-day, require assessment, and organize reconnection the same day. If inspection misses, we prepare a temporary secure closure and complete the following early morning. Clear sychronisation keeps the interruption window manageable.

HOAs can include a layer for outside equipment actions, especially meter mains visible from the street. Your contractor must supply drawings or images that support HOA approval and slot that into the timetable early so the project does not stall.
